#1a0dfc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a0dfc is composed of 10.2% red, 5.1%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.7% cyan, 94.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 243.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 52%. #1a0dfc color hex could be obtained by blending #341aff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#1a0dfc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a0dfc has RGB values of R:26, G:13,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 1707516.

Shades and Tints of #1a0dfc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000a is the darkest color, while #f6f6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a0dfc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7e8b is the less saturated color, while #1a0dfc is the most saturated one.
